The SonicWall Stateful High Availability (HA) Upgrade for NSa 2700 Series enhances network reliability and uptime by enabling active-passive high availability between two NSa 2700 firewalls. This upgrade allows for seamless failover in the event of a hardware or software failure on the primary firewall. The secondary firewall automatically takes over, ensuring continuous network connectivity and security without interruption to users or applications. This minimizes downtime and maintains consistent protection against threats, crucial for businesses requiring high availability and business continuity. The stateful failover capability preserves active connections and sessions, preventing data loss and ensuring a smooth transition during failover events.
By synchronizing configurations, security policies, and firmware between the primary and secondary firewalls, the Stateful HA Upgrade simplifies management and ensures consistent enforcement of security policies.
